The pair sticks together no matter what. They split any food they find exactly in half and then eat it together.
Tandemaus - Scarlet & Violet
Tandemaus is a Common Pokémon card from the Scarlet & Violet Pokémon TCG set, released 2023, illustrated by Pani Kobayashi. It sits at card number 159 in the Scarlet & Violet checklist, classified as a Colorless-type Pokémon with 30 HP and the Basic subtype.
